本文目录导读:
Ceph分布式存储系统:是谁提出的?
Ceph分布式存储系统是由一个名为Sage Weil的人提出的,Sage Weil是一位美国计算机科学家,也是Ceph项目的创始人,他在2004年创立了Ceph项目,并在随后的几年里不断推动该项目的发展和完善,Ceph项目旨在构建一个高性能、高可靠性的分布式存储系统,以满足大规模数据存储的需求。
图片来源于网络,如有侵权联系删除
二、Ceph分布式存储系统:CAP定理的巧妙运用
CAP定理,全称为“一致性、可用性、分区容错性”,是由计算机科学家Eric Brewer在2000年提出的一个分布式系统理论,该定理指出,在分布式系统中,任何系统最多只能同时满足其中的两个特性,一个分布式系统在遇到网络分区的情况下,只能保证以下两种情况之一:
1、一致性(Consistency):所有节点上的数据都保持一致,即当读取操作返回某个值时,所有后续的读取操作都将返回相同的值。
2、可用性(Availability):所有节点都能响应请求,即当请求发送到系统中时,系统必须返回一个有效的响应。
3、分区容错性(Partition Tolerance):系统在遇到网络分区的情况下,仍能正常运行。
在Ceph分布式存储系统中,CAP定理得到了巧妙的运用,以下是对Ceph在CAP定理中三个特性的具体分析:
图片来源于网络,如有侵权联系删除
1、一致性(Consistency)
Ceph在一致性方面采用了强一致性模型,在正常情况下,Ceph保证所有节点上的数据都保持一致,在网络分区的情况下,Ceph会牺牲一致性,以保证可用性和分区容错性。
2、可用性(Availability)
Ceph在可用性方面表现优秀,即使在网络分区的情况下,Ceph也能保证大部分节点对外提供服务,这是因为Ceph采用了多副本机制,将数据分散存储在多个节点上,从而降低了单点故障的风险。
3、分区容错性(Partition Tolerance)
Ceph在分区容错性方面表现出色,当网络出现分区时,Ceph能够自动检测到分区情况,并采取相应的措施,如数据迁移、副本重建等,以确保系统正常运行。
图片来源于网络,如有侵权联系删除
Ceph分布式存储系统的优势
1、高性能:Ceph具有高性能的特点,可以满足大规模数据存储的需求。
2、高可靠性:Ceph采用多副本机制,降低了单点故障的风险,提高了系统的可靠性。
3、易于扩展:Ceph支持线性扩展,可以轻松应对数据量的增长。
4、开源:Ceph是开源项目,用户可以免费使用和修改。
Ceph分布式存储系统在CAP定理的指导下,实现了高性能、高可靠性、易于扩展等优势,作为分布式存储领域的佼佼者,Ceph为大规模数据存储提供了强有力的支持。
标签: #ceph分布式存储是谁提出的
评论列表